panamio2000 said:
Computergeek,
Wao! They made it sound like almost immediately...What office are they using? Detroit? LA? It use to be Detroit.

LOL. CIC always makes it sound like "almost immediately". But I've seen a LOT of these cases over the years and the majority of PPRs come within 2-4 months of the request for RPRF.

My understanding is that it's down to Ottawa, NYC and LA at this point: http://www.cic.gc.ca/english/resources/manuals/bulletins/2013/ob496.asp

Further, the current labour action is impacting service times.
